手把手教你北邮操作系统小学期实验六——Linux环境下嵌入式数据库mSQL的集成2

接上一章 手把手教你北邮操作系统小学期实验六——Linux环境下嵌入式数据库mSQL的集成1

4.4. 参考示范程序,利用mSQL API,编写实现数据库访问功能的C语言程序

mSQL 主要API:

  • mSQL的API函数库名称为libsql.a,一般位于mSQL安装路径下的lib目录中,库中的函数在msql.h中定义。用户在编写程序时,应包含该头文件,该文件一般位于mSQL安装路径下的inclube目录,如/usr/local/msql3/include中。另外,在对C程序进行编译链接的时候,应加上链接参数。
    在这里插入图片描述在这里插入图片描述在这里插入图片描述
    查询:
search.c

首先写代码:

gedit search.c

在这里插入图片描述
在这里插入图片描述在这里插入图片描述在这里插入图片描述
在这里插入图片描述在这里插入图片描述
然后编译:
cc -c -B /usr/local/msql3/include/ search.c
cc -o search search.c -B /usr/local/msql3/lib -lmsql
最后运行:
./search student
在这里插入图片描述
//我的name忘记空格了,写的时候

修改:
update.c
getdit update.c
在这里插入图片描述在这里插入图片描述在这里插入图片描述在这里插入图片描述
cc -c -B /usr/local/msql3/include/ update.c
cc -o update update.c -B /usr/local/msql3/lib -lmsql
./update student
./search student//可以通过刚才写的search查看一下是否真的修改成功了。
在这里插入图片描述
//我的name忘记空格了,写的时候
增加:
add.c
gedit add.c
在这里插入图片描述在这里插入图片描述在这里插入图片描述在这里插入图片描述在这里插入图片描述
cc -c -B /usr/local/msql3/include/ add.c
cc -o add add.c -B /usr/local/msql3/lib -lmsql
./search student
./add student
./search student//通过search来观察student表的变化
在这里插入图片描述
//我的name忘记空格了,写的时候
删除:
gedit delete.c
在这里插入图片描述在这里插入图片描述在这里插入图片描述在这里插入图片描述在这里插入图片描述
cc -c -B /usr/local/msql3/include/ delete.c
cc -o delete delete.c -B /usr/local/msql3/lib -lmsql
./search student
./delete student
./search student//通过search来观察student表的变化
在这里插入图片描述
完结!~ 撒花!
The End

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值